Anxiety can affect anyone. It can be overwhelming and difficult to deal with, especially if it's not something you've experienced before. But you're not alone in what you're going through. If you think you might be experiencing anxiety, there are {{numberofresults}} in Oregon, United States who are there to help. Anxiety symptoms may look like:

  • Feeling panicky
  • Struggling to control thoughts and feelings that are centered around things you're worried about
  • Feeling like something bad is going to happen
  • Overthinking social situations or conversations
  • Excessive worry
  • Feeling weak or exhausted by your thoughts
  • Scary thoughts that feel like they came out of nowhere
  • An upset stomach from nerves

These thoughts and feelings are normal for someone experiencing anxiety. Even at a mild level, they can have an impact on the way you cope with day-to-day life. For some, these feelings are so intense that you may feel like you are dying or completely losing control.

Although anxiety can make you feel alone in your struggles, what you're going through is very common. There's always help available in Oregon, United States, and someone to help you understand and manage your anxiety.
